They'll provide you with the number and you put it in the section report
area. You give them 59 CT.

Hopefully you're using a contest logging program like N1MM (not my fav) or
N3FJP.

It's easier to track your score and submit it too. Then once that is done,
I export from N3FJP and import into my regular log )DX Keeper for me). Very
often a regular log can not keep up. Then there is the matter of scoring. A
regular log can't so you have to manually. Where as a contest logger does
all that for you. Easy Peasy.

> This weekend is the annual ARRL 10m contest. It runs from 7pm local Friday
> night thru 7 pm Sunday night. It's both SSB & CW. It's also a contest where
> you put in the Hampden County Radio Association in to where it asks for the
> club name so the club will get your scores. I hope to work you! This is
> always a very fun event and I hope to hear everyone on, many on both modes.
> Here are the details: ARRL 10-Meter Contest: 0000Z, Dec 12 to 2400Z, Dec 13
>   Geographic Focus: Worldwide   Participation: Worldwide   Mode: CW, Phone
>   Bands: 10m Only   Classes: Single Op (QRP/Low/High)(CW/Phone/Mixed)
>      Single Op Unlimited (QRP/Low/High)(CW/Phone/Mixed)
>  Multi-Single (Low/High)   Max operating hours: 36 hours   Max power: HP:
> 1500 watts              LP: 150 watts              QRP: 5 watts   Exchange:
> W/VE: RST + State/Province             XE: RST + State             DX: RST
> + Serial No.             MM: RST + ITU Region   QSO Points: 2 points per
> Phone QSO               4 points per CW QSO   Multipliers: Each US State +
> DC once per mode                Each VE Province/Territory once per mode
>              Each XE State once per mode                Each DXCC Country
> once per mode                Each ITU Region (MM only) once per mode
> Score Calculation: Total score = total QSO points x total mults   Submit
> logs by: December 20, 2020   E-mail logs to: (none)   Upload log at:
> http://contest-log-submission.arrl.org   Mail logs to: 10 Meter Contest
>             ARRL                 225 Main St.                 Newington, CT
> 06111                 USA   Find rules at: http://www.arrl.org/10-meter
